sp_lev.c update
Shorten a function name in sp_lev.c that exceeded 31 characters. That's a limit imposed by the VMS linker and the compiler complains that it will be truncated. Make all sp_lev.c functions which aren't listed in extern.h be static and give all of them a declaration at the top of the file. I reordered the ones already declared there in the same order as they occur in the source, so the diff is quite a bit bigger than the actual changes. (Once the one with the long name became static, the length of its name no longer mattered, but I've shortened it anyway.) Indent a couple of #pragma directives. Some pre-ANSI compiler didn't like '#' in column 1 followed by something it didn't understand, even when that occurred in a conditional block which was in the midst of being excluded. (util/*_comp.y recently reminded me of that. files.c should get a fix like this too.)
